from Volkslieder (Folksongs)

Och inte vill jag sörja, och sörja ändå
NOTE: the footnotes have been removed from this text; return to general view
Language: Swedish (Svenska) 
Och inte vill jag sörja, och sörja ändå;
Han kommer väl igen om ett år eller två. 
När liljorna de blomstra uti marken, 
Han kommer väl igen, 
Min hjärtans lilla vän, 
För kärleken slutar så sena.
